# Mira Illustration Illustration is artwork first and motion second. Every element shows the hand that made it, brush, ink, pencil or vector, and colour is designed, not photographed. The animation moves the artwork; it never turns it into a film. ## When to use An explainer that should feel like a magazine illustration, a storybook moment, a comic panel that comes alive, a flat vector scene for a product story, a watercolour mood piece. ## Doctrine This is illustrated artwork in motion, not footage: drawn or painted elements with visible brush, ink, pencil or vector character in every part of the frame, and colour that is designed as a palette rather than photographed. Shapes are simplified and composed; texture is the texture of the medium, paper grain, brush edges, flat vector fills, never the texture of a lens. Movement is economical and deliberate: elements slide, unfold, rotate or are revealed as if drawn in, with clean easing and holds between beats. Depth comes from layered flat planes moving at different speeds, not from focus. Characters are stylised with readable silhouettes and simple expressive faces; a product keeps its exact shape, colours and label, re-drawn in the same medium as everything else. Write the final prompt in English and name the medium in plain words. Never order film stock, grain, halation, bokeh, depth of field or lens character.
